When is the best time to visit Richmond?
| Month |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g. price | $118 CAD | $117 CAD | $121 CAD | $129 CAD | $144 CAD | $158 CAD | $176 CAD | $175 CAD | $153 CAD | $132 CAD | $124 CAD | $150 CAD |
| Avg. temp | 2 °C | 4 °C | 6 °C | 9 °C | 13 °C | 16 °C | 18 °C | 18 °C | 15 °C | 10 °C | 5 °C | 1 °C |
Frequently Asked Questions
What are the best places to stay in Richmond?
Richmond has lively neighborhoods like Steveston Village, centrally located city areas, and tranquil settings near parks. Many visitors choose areas around the waterfront or with easy access to local markets for an engaging experience.
What are the best things to do in Richmond with kids?
Families often explore the Richmond Nature Park, interactive exhibits at the Richmond Olympic Oval, and waterfront strolls in Steveston Village. Seasonal berry picking and visits to local farms are frequently suggested for younger visitors.
What are some of the best things to do in Richmond?
Explore the historic Steveston Village, walk scenic trails at Richmond Nature Park, and discover local culture at the Richmond Museum. Sampling food at the night market is frequently suggested for a lively evening.
How is the weather in Richmond?
Richmond has wet winters, with February around 32–46°F (0–8°C), and drier, mild summers reaching 54–76°F (12–25°C) in July and August. A rain jacket or umbrella is useful throughout the year.
When is the best time to visit Richmond?
Late spring through early fall is often recommended for milder temperatures and lighter rainfall. Visitors enjoy vibrant markets and outdoor events in the summer months.
What are the best places to visit in Richmond?
Steveston Village is known for its waterfront, Richmond Nature Park features forested trails, and the Gulf of Georgia Cannery has exhibits on local history. The Richmond Museum is also frequently suggested.
What are some hiking trails in Richmond?
Richmond Nature Park has forest paths with native plants and wildlife viewing, while the West Dyke Trail and Iona Beach Regional Park are frequently suggested for scenic walking and bird watching.
What are some family activities we can do in Richmond?
Families can explore the interactive Richmond Olympic Oval, visit engaging exhibits at the Richmond Museum, and try day trips to berry farms or outdoor playgrounds. Waterfront walks in Steveston Village are also popular.
What are some of the best day trip ideas from Richmond?
You can explore Whistler Mountain for alpine scenery, visit the traditional shops and gardens in Vancouver's Chinatown, or discover islands like Salt Spring for artisanal foods and crafts. Coastal nature parks around the region provide even more options.
Are there any pet friendly accommodations available in Richmond?
Several Richmond neighborhoods have pet-friendly stays, especially near parks and walking trails. Some hosts provide outdoor areas or recommendations for local dog-friendly spots.
What are some local tips for visiting Richmond?
Locals enjoy dining at Asian eateries, exploring farmers markets, and cycling along waterfront routes. Bringing layers for changing weather and trying seasonal seafood are frequently suggested for a fuller Richmond experience.
What is Richmond known for?
Richmond is known for its rich Asian food scene, historic Steveston Village, and diverse cultural markets. It has vibrant waterfronts and often hosts popular seasonal events.
What are the best hidden gems to explore in Richmond?
Explore the murals around Brighouse, discover birdwatching at Terra Nova Rural Park, and browse local art at small galleries in Steveston. Many visitors enjoy wandering through neighborhood markets for unique finds.
What are the best foods to try in Richmond?
Richmond has celebrated Asian cuisine, with dumplings, fresh seafood at Steveston’s wharf, and regional specialties like bubble tea and hand-pulled noodles. Night markets are favored for diverse street food.
What should I bring for a trip to Richmond?
Pack a rain jacket, comfortable walking shoes, and layers for changing weather. An umbrella and reusable water bottle are often useful when exploring markets and outdoor parks.
What is the nightlife in Richmond like?
Richmond has lively night markets, relaxed lounges, and karaoke bars, especially near city center and Asian shopping districts. Nightlife here leans toward casual gatherings and late-evening dining.
What are the most popular events or festivals in Richmond?
The Richmond Night Market is frequently suggested in summer for street food and entertainment, while Steveston hosts annual maritime celebrations. Cultural parades and Lunar New Year festivities are also well known.
